.bm-overlay{background:rgba(221,221,221,.7)!important}.bm-menu-wrap{position:fixed;height:100%}.bm-menu{background:var(--color-font-content);padding:2.5rem 1.5rem 0;font-size:1.15rem}.bm-item-list{color:#b8b7ad;padding:.8rem}.bm-item{display:inline-block;color:var(--color-separator);font-family:var(--font-name-headlines);font-size:var(--font-size-h3);margin-bottom:var(--margin-medium)}.bm-item:hover{color:var(--color-font-links)}.bm-cross-button{height:24px;width:24px}.bm-cross-button>span{right:24px!important}.bm-cross-button button{left:-10px!important;top:4px!important}.bm-cross{background:var(--color-separator);width:4.5px!important;height:21px!important}.bm-burger-button{position:fixed}.bm-burger-bars{background:var(--color-font-content)}.bm-burger-bars-hover{background:var(--color-font-blockquote)}.bm-morph-shape{fill:#373a47}@media screen and (max-width:768px){.bm-menu-wrap{width:-webkit-fit-content!important;width:-moz-fit-content!important;width:fit-content!important}.bm-burger-button{width:19px;height:17px;left:4px;top:16px}}@media screen and (min-width:769px){.bm-menu-wrap{width:var(--asides-big-screen-width)!important}.bm-burger-button{width:31px;height:25px;left:56px;top:24px}}@font-face{font-family:Source Sans Pro;font-style:normal;font-weight:400;src:local("Source Sans Pro Regular"),local("SourceSansPro-Regular"),local("Source Sans Pro"),url(/fonts/source-sans-pro-v13-latin-regular.woff2) format("woff2"),url(/fonts/source-sans-pro-v13-latin-regular.woff) format("woff")}@font-face{font-family:Lato;font-style:normal;font-weight:400;src:local("Lato Regular"),local("Lato-Regular"),local("Lato"),url(/fonts/lato-v16-latin-regular.woff2) format("woff2"),url(/fonts/lato-v16-latin-regular.woff) format("woff")}@font-face{font-family:JetBrainsMono-Regular;font-style:normal;font-weight:400;src:local("JetBrainsMono-Regular"),url(/fonts/JetBrainsMono-Regular.woff2) format("woff2"),url(/fonts/JetBrainsMono-Regular.woff) format("woff")}:root{--font-size-base-size:14px;--fluid-ratio:0.3;--rem:calc(var(--font-size-base-size) + var(--fluid-ratio)*1vw);font-size:var(--rem)}*{border:0;box-sizing:border-box;margin:0;padding:0;text-decoration:none;--asides-big-screen-width:17vw;--body-width:66vw;--top-height:7vh;--middle-height:minmax(86vh,max-content);--bottom-height:7vh;--asides-mobile:7vw;--body-width-mobile:86vw;--top-height-mobile:6vh;--middle-height-mobile:minmax(94vh,max-content);--font-size-paragraph:1rem;--scale:1.250;--font-size-small:calc(var(--font-size-paragraph) / var(--scale));--font-size-smaller:calc(var(--font-size-small) / var(--scale));--font-size-smallest:calc(var(--font-size-smaller) / var(--scale));--font-size-h4:calc(var(--font-size-paragraph) * var(--scale));--font-size-h3:calc(var(--font-size-h4) * var(--scale));--font-size-h2:calc(var(--font-size-h3) * var(--scale));--font-size-h1:calc(var(--font-size-h2) * var(--scale));--font-size-subtitle:calc(var(--font-size-h1) * var(--scale));--font-size-title:calc(var(--font-size-subtitle) * var(--scale));--headline-lh:calc(1.95px + 1.95ex + 1.95px);--paragraph-lh:calc(2.5px + 2.5ex + 2.5px);--blockquote-lh:calc(2.70px + 2.70ex + 2.70px);--font-name-headlines:"Source Sans Pro";--font-name-content:"Lato";--font-name-snippets:"JetBrainsMono-Regular";--margin-small:0.625rem;--margin-medium:1rem;--margin-large:1.375rem;--padding-small:0.625rem;--padding-medium:1rem;--padding-large:1.375rem;--border-small:0.052rem;--border-medium:0.156rem;--border-large:0.486rem;--gap-large:1.375rem;--image-width-small:1rem;--image-width-medium:calc(var(--image-width-small)*var(--scale));--image-width-large:calc(var(--image-width-medium)*var(--scale));--color-font-titles:#1F1659;--color-font-subtitles:#4667C1;--color-font-inline-snippets:#379BA6;--color-font-content:#131C36;--color-font-menu:#1F1659;--color-font-links:#E89682;--color-special:#7788B5;--color-separator:#DDD;--color-font-highlighted:#BE744E;--color-font-blockquote:#394d53;--color-blockquote-backgroud:#fafafa;--color-box-background:rgba(61,90,153,0.1);--color-box-background-solid:#FFF7E6;--color-box-shadow-1:rgba(0,0,0,0.2);--color-box-shadow-2:rgba(0,0,0,0.19)}html{color:var(--color-font-content);font-family:var(--font-name-content)}#container{display:grid}@media screen and (max-width:768px){#container{grid-template-columns:var(--asides-mobile) var(--body-width-mobile) var(--asides-mobile);grid-template-rows:var(--top-height-mobile) var(--middle-height-mobile);grid-template-areas:"menuLeft head menuRight" "asideLeft body asideRight"}#menuLeft{grid-area:menuLeft}#fullContent{grid-area:body;display:flex;flex-direction:column;flex-wrap:nowrap;align-items:center;margin:var(--margin-large) 0}}@media screen and (min-width:769px){#container{grid-template-columns:var(--asides-big-screen-width) var(--body-width) var(--asides-big-screen-width);grid-template-rows:var(--top-height) var(--middle-height) var(--bottom-height);grid-template-areas:"menuLeft header menuRight" "leftAside body rightAside" "footLeft footer footRight"}#menuLeft{grid-area:menuLeft}#fullContent{grid-area:body;display:flex;flex-direction:column;flex-wrap:nowrap;align-items:center;margin:var(--margin-large) var(--margin-medium)}}.tippy-box[data-animation=fade][data-state=hidden]{opacity:0}[data-tippy-root]{max-width:calc(100vw - 10px)}.tippy-box{position:relative;background-color:#333;color:#fff;border-radius:4px;font-size:14px;line-height:1.4;white-space:normal;outline:0;transition-property:transform,visibility,opacity}.tippy-box[data-placement^=top]>.tippy-arrow{bottom:0}.tippy-box[data-placement^=top]>.tippy-arrow:before{bottom:-7px;left:0;border-width:8px 8px 0;border-top-color:initial;transform-origin:center top}.tippy-box[data-placement^=bottom]>.tippy-arrow{top:0}.tippy-box[data-placement^=bottom]>.tippy-arrow:before{top:-7px;left:0;border-width:0 8px 8px;border-bottom-color:initial;transform-origin:center bottom}.tippy-box[data-placement^=left]>.tippy-arrow{right:0}.tippy-box[data-placement^=left]>.tippy-arrow:before{border-width:8px 0 8px 8px;border-left-color:initial;right:-7px;transform-origin:center left}.tippy-box[data-placement^=right]>.tippy-arrow{left:0}.tippy-box[data-placement^=right]>.tippy-arrow:before{left:-7px;border-width:8px 8px 8px 0;border-right-color:initial;transform-origin:center right}.tippy-box[data-inertia][data-state=visible]{transition-timing-function:cubic-bezier(.54,1.5,.38,1.11)}.tippy-arrow{width:16px;height:16px;color:#333}.tippy-arrow:before{content:"";position:absolute;border-color:transparent;border-style:solid}.tippy-content{position:relative;padding:5px 9px;z-index:1}